What politicians spend getting to work

Two separate disclosures. The Parliamentary Service publishes every MP’s travel and accommodation; the Department of Internal Affairs publishes ministers’ travel separately, because it is a different bill. Someone who is both a minister and an electorate MP is in both — kept apart here rather than added together.

Average per member, by party

Averaged per MP, so it reflects how far a party’s members travel rather than how many it has. Electorate geography drives most of it.

Te Pāti Māori
$168,537
Independent
$160,847
Labour
$158,822
Green
$125,037
National
$105,141
ACT
$70,894
NZ First
$54,830

About the MP figures

  • Travel and accommodation only. The disclosure does not include MPs' office, staff or communications costs, so this is not a total cost-of-an-MP figure.
  • Ministerial travel is excluded — the Department of Internal Affairs publishes ministers' travel separately, so a minister's figure here understates their total travel.
  • Figures are per quarter as the Parliamentary Service published them. Some quarters note that a total includes costs relating to an earlier quarter that were processed late; those are not reallocated here.
  • Members are matched across quarters by name. A member who changed the name they are listed under would appear as two people; none is known to, but the join is by name, not by a stable id.
  • The reported Grand Total is accommodation plus travel plus VIP transport. Inter-parliamentary travel (Office of the Clerk) is disclosed in a separate column and is shown separately here.
  • The Parliamentary Service changed how it splits travel partway through this period — from Air / Surface (2024) to International / Domestic (2025). The travel total is comparable across the change; the sub-split is not, so it is shown per quarter with the labels the source actually used.
  • The 2024 disclosures are rounded to whole dollars, so a member's categories can sum to a dollar or two either side of the total the source printed. The published total is shown as-is; the figures are not re-rounded to force them to agree.

Member of Parliament Expenses, Parliamentary Service, via data.govt.nz. Licensed as no known copyright-related restrictions on re-use. Ingested from the data.govt.nz dataset (8 quarterly XLSX resources). Retrieved 2026-07-23.

MPs: 8 quarters, 1 January 2024 to 31 December 2025. Ministers: 9 quarters, 1 January 2024 to 31 March 2026. Every figure is sourced from the publisher’s own quarterly file, each column bound by its header label and reconciled against the disclosed total.
